Internet Speed and Connection Requirements
Successful streaming requires adequate internet bandwidth to support video delivery without constant buffering or quality issues. Generally, users need minimum internet speeds of 5 Mbps for standard definition content and 25 Mbps or higher for high-definition streaming experiences. Additionally, stable connections produce better results than faster but inconsistent internet services that experience frequent interruptions.
Moreover, users should consider their data usage when streaming sports events, particularly those using mobile internet connections with limited monthly data allowances. Therefore, monitoring data consumption and choosing appropriate video quality settings helps prevent unexpected overage charges from internet service providers.

Avoiding Malicious Content and Advertisements
Streaming platforms often display advertisements and promotional content that may contain malicious software or fraudulent schemes designed to deceive users. Consequently, users should exercise extreme caution when clicking on advertisements, pop-ups, or promotional offers that appear on streaming websites. Additionally, installing reputable ad-blocking software helps reduce exposure to potentially harmful advertisements and improves overall browsing safety.
Furthermore, users should immediately close any pop-ups or windows that request personal information, software downloads, or financial details. Therefore, maintaining skepticism about unsolicited offers and unexpected requests helps protect users from common online scams and malware infections.

Economic Effects on Sports Industry
The growth of unauthorized streaming platforms creates significant financial challenges for professional sports leagues, broadcasters, and content creators who rely on licensing fees and subscription revenue. Consequently, these organizations invest heavily in anti-piracy measures and legal enforcement to protect their intellectual property and maintain revenue streams. Additionally, reduced viewership on official platforms can affect advertising rates and sponsorship deals that fund professional sports operations.
Furthermore, the economic impact extends to legitimate streaming services that compete with free alternatives for audience attention and market share. Therefore, the sports industry continues to adapt its business models and distribution strategies to address these evolving market conditions.
